I thought all the extinguishable solid rocket motors were the hybrids-a solid propellant ignited by a liquid/gaseous oxidizer. Stop the flow of the oxidizer and the engine turns off. Hybrids are usually not grouped with pure solids. Most (or all I believe) solid propellants in use today mix and the fuel and oxidizer and just require an ignition source and then it is a self-sustaining operation,at least inside the rockets itself, which is why they can not be turned off.
The LH2 by itself is the best fuel by Isp, but it comes at the price of enlarged tanks to hold it. There are some other fuels that provide a slightly better comparison based on dry mass for tanking and engine and such. LH2/LO2 technology is pretty well understood and fairly reliable but cryogenics provide other problems. The right choice of propellant depends on the tradeoffs.
Solids do have some advantages over liquids. Primarily acceleration. But for human payloads, liquid rocket engines make more sense--particularly if an accident does occur, the engines can be shut off, allowing escape rockets to take the passengers away from the rest of the rocket. This is the Ares rocket's biggest problem--there are periods of time where the escape rocket may not be able to escape the solid vehicle underneath it..
